Cogeneration plants are an alternative source of electrical energy that increase resource efficiency and reduce costs.
At this facility, construction works were carried out on the enterprise’s internal electrical networks (0.4 and 10 kV), along with the restruction of two transformer substations, which enabled the enterprise to receive electrical energy from the cogeneration plant.
A transformer substation was also designed and installed for feeding surplus electrical energy into the grid.
